Skip to Main Content

Security Software

Announcement

For appeals, questions and feedback about Oracle Forums, please email oracle-forums-moderators_us@oracle.com. Technical questions should be asked in the appropriate category. Thank you!

OIM - AD password change issue

ashok bashamullaSep 19 2011 — edited Sep 21 2011
Hi All,


I have AD - OIM connector 9.1.1.7. when end user changes his password from console. The OIM password changes but it fires the following exception when trying to change AD password. Any pointers would be appreciated. I am using OIM 11.1.1.5



Running ISPASSWORDPROVISIONINGALLOWED
Target Class = java.lang.String
Running SETUSERPASSWORD
Target Class = com.thortech.xl.integration.ActiveDirectory.tcUtilADTasks
Running ISPASSWORDPROVISIONINGALLOWED
Target Class = java.lang.String
Running SETUSERPASSWORD
Target Class = com.thortech.xl.integration.ActiveDirectory.tcUtilADTasks
<Sep 19, 2011 2:00:18 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<===============
=====================================>
<Sep 19, 2011 2:00:18 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<com.thortech.xl
.integration.ActiveDirectory.tcUtilADTasks : setUserPassword : Does not exist>
<Sep 19, 2011 2:00:18 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<===============
=====================================

<Sep 19, 2011 2:06:04 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<===============
== Start Stack Trace =======================>
<Sep 19, 2011 2:06:04 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<com.thortech.xl
.integration.ActiveDirectory.tcUtilADTasks : setUserPassword>
<Sep 19, 2011 2:06:04 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<Does not exist>

<Sep 19, 2011 2:06:04 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<Description : D
oes not exist>
<Sep 19, 2011 2:06:04 PM EDT> <Error> <OIMCP.ADCS> <BEA-000000> <com.thortech.xl
.exception.ProvisioningException: Does not exist
at com.thortech.xl.integration.ActiveDirectory.tcUtilADTasks.getObjectBy
ObjectGUID(Unknown Source)
at com.thortech.xl.integration.ActiveDirectory.tcUtilADTasks.setUserPass
word(Unknown Source)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at com.thortech.xl.adapterGlue.ScheduleItemEvents.adpADCSSETUSERPASSWORD
.SETUSERPASSWORD(adpADCSSETUSERPASSWORD.java:161)
at com.thortech.xl.adapterGlue.ScheduleItemEvents.adpADCSSETUSERPASSWORD
.implementation(adpADCSSETUSERPASSWORD.java:59)
at com.thortech.xl.client.events.tcBaseEvent.run(tcBaseEvent.java:196)
at com.thortech.xl.dataobj.tcDataObj.runEvent(tcDataObj.java:2492)
at com.thortech.xl.dataobj.tcScheduleItem.runMilestoneEvent(tcScheduleIt
em.java:2917)
at com.thortech.xl.dataobj.tcScheduleItem.eventPostInsert(tcScheduleItem
.java:547)
at com.thortech.xl.dataobj.tcDataObj.insert(tcDataObj.java:602)
at com.thortech.xl.dataobj.tcDataObj.save(tcDataObj.java:474)
at oracle.iam.transUI.impl.handlers.TriggerUserProcesses.insertTasks(Tri
ggerUserProcesses.java:1320)
at oracle.iam.transUI.impl.handlers.TriggerUserProcesses.execute(Trigger
UserProcesses.java:256)
at oracle.iam.platform.kernel.impl.OrchProcessData.runPostProcessEvents(
OrchProcessData.java:1168)
at oracle.iam.platform.kernel.impl.OrchProcessData.runEvents(OrchProcess
Data.java:710)
at oracle.iam.platform.kernel.impl.OrchProcessData.executeEvents(OrchPro
cessData.java:227)
at oracle.iam.platform.kernel.impl.OrchestrationEngineImpl.resumeProcess
(OrchestrationEngineImpl.java:674)
at oracle.iam.platform.kernel.impl.OrchestrationEngineImpl.resumeProcess
(OrchestrationEngineImpl.java:705)
at oracle.iam.platform.kernel.impl.OrhestrationAsyncTask.execute(Orhestr
ationAsyncTask.java:108)
at oracle.iam.platform.async.impl.TaskExecutor.executeUnmanagedTask(Task
Executor.java:100)
at oracle.iam.platform.async.impl.TaskExecutor.execute(TaskExecutor.java
:70)
at oracle.iam.platform.async.messaging.MessageReceiver.onMessage(Message
Receiver.java:68)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.
java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ces
sor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at com.bea.core.repackaged.springframework.aop.support.AopUtils.invokeJo
inpointUsingReflection(AopUtils.java:310)
at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Metho
dIn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182)
at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Metho
dInvocation.proceed(ReflectiveMethodInvocation.java:149)
at com.bea.core.repackaged.springframework.aop.interceptor.ExposeInvocat
ionInterceptor.invoke(ExposeInvocationInterceptor.java:89)
at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Metho
dInvocation.proceed(ReflectiveMethodInvocation.java:171)
at com.bea.core.repackaged.springframework.aop.support.DelegatingIntrodu
ctionInterceptor.doProceed(DelegatingIntroductionInterceptor.java:131)
at com.bea.core.repackaged.springframework.aop.support.DelegatingIntrodu
ctionInterceptor.invoke(DelegatingIntroductionInterceptor.java:119)
at com.bea.core.repackaged.springframework.aop.framework.ReflectiveMetho
dInvocation.proceed(ReflectiveMethodInvocation.java:171)
at com.bea.core.repackaged.springframework.aop.framework.JdkDynamicAopPr
oxy.invoke(JdkDynamicAopProxy.java:204)
at $Proxy344.onMessage(Unknown Source)
at weblogic.ejb.container.internal.MDListener.execute(MDListener.java:57
4)
at weblogic.ejb.container.internal.MDListener.transactionalOnMessage(MDL
istener.java:477)
at weblogic.ejb.container.internal.MDListener.onMessage(MDListener.java:
379)
at weblogic.jms.client.JMSSession.onMessage(JMSSession.java:4659)
at weblogic.jms.client.JMSSession.execute(JMSSession.java:4345)
Comments
Locked Post
New comments cannot be posted to this locked post.
Post Details
Locked on Oct 19 2011
Added on Sep 19 2011
4 comments
303 views